Key Features and Applications of Microsoft 365 for Northeastern University
Microsoft 365 offers a comprehensive suite of applications and services tailored to the specific needs of students, faculty, and staff. Key features include:
Collaboration Tools
- Microsoft Teams: A unified platform for real-time messaging, video conferencing, file sharing, and project management.
- OneDrive: A cloud storage service that allows users to store, share, and collaborate on files from any device.
- SharePoint: A document management and collaboration platform that enables users to create and organize team sites.
Productivity Applications
- Microsoft Word: A professional word processing application for creating, editing, and sharing documents.
- Microsoft Excel: A spreadsheet application for data analysis, financial modeling, and visualization.
- Microsoft PowerPoint: A presentation application for creating and delivering high-impact presentations.
- Microsoft Outlook: An email management client with integrated calendar, contacts, and task management capabilities.
Security and Compliance
- Multi-Factor Authentication (MFA): An additional layer of security that requires users to verify their identity using a second device.
- Data Encryption: Files and data stored in Microsoft 365 are encrypted at rest and in transit.
- Compliance Management: Microsoft 365 provides tools and resources to help users comply with industry regulations and privacy standards.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
Q: How do I access Microsoft 365 at Northeastern University?
A: You can access Microsoft 365 using your Northeastern University email address and password.
Q: What applications are included in Microsoft 365?
A: Microsoft 365 includes a wide range of applications, including Microsoft Teams, OneDrive, SharePoint, Word, Excel, PowerPoint, and Outlook.
Q: Is Microsoft 365 secure?
A: Yes, Microsoft 365 utilizes industry-leading security measures to protect user data and ensure privacy.
Q: How can I get support for Microsoft 365?
A: Northeastern University provides various support resources, including online documentation, live chat, and phone support.
Q: Can I use Microsoft 365 on multiple devices?
A: Yes, you can install Microsoft 365 on up to five devices, including PCs, Macs, tablets, and smartphones.
